About this item

Recommended for microbiological culturing and sample preparation, these cellulose nitrate membrane filters offer very narrow pore size distribution and low levels of extractables.

  • Sterile membrane filters eliminate the risk of contamination that could impact analysis
  • High strength and flexibility

The cellulose nitrate sterile membrane filters are well suited for separation applications involving particles up to 12 µm. After sample preparation, filtration residue is almost completely retained by the plain white membrane surface, supporting clear microscopy and physical recovery of deposits.

Most membranes are inherently brittle and difficult to handle; some may be damaged as they are loaded into holders or during standard use. Whatman cellulose nitrate membrane filters are designed to tolerate rough handling.

Pharmaceutical, immunological, biomedical tissue culture, and trace analysis applications rely on knowing that filtration preserves the integrity of the original sample. Because Whatman cellulose nitrate membrane filters have a low level of extractables, they are a good choice for sample preparation of critical samples.
